The Documentaries of Louis Malle: God's Country
In Theaters 1985
|
Rated NR
Over the course of six years, acclaimed filmmaker Louis Malle's (My Dinner with Andre) searing documentary chronicles the shocking economic decline of a small Midwestern farming community in the
…
More
cradle of America's heartland. After capturing the daily lives of Glencoe, Minn., residents on film in 1979, Malle returned in 1985 at the start of Ronald Reagan's second presidential term to find the town drowning in foreclosures and financial crises.

Remembering Marshall
In Theaters 2007
|
Rated NR
On Nov.14, 1970, virtually the entire Marshall University football team died in a terrible plane crash, one of the worst tragedies in the history of college sports. Through interviews with
…
More
eyewitnesses, fans and former students, this ESPN documentary explains how the school dealt with the shock. It also details how the devastated West Virginia community managed to rebuild its football program even as everyone was beset with grief.

Milking the Rhino
In Theaters 2008
|
Rated NR
This penetrating look at the pros and cons of wildlife conservation among the Himba of Namibia and the Maasai of Kenya reveals that Western-style game reserves and eco-lodges seldom consider the
…
More
impact such approaches have on local inhabitants. Filmmaker David E. Simpson offers a look at an emerging new paradigm: "community-based conservation," which seeks to give indigenous people a voice in the way wildlife is both used and preserved.

Thunder Soul
In Theaters 9/23/2011
|
Rated PG
Mark Landsman totes his cameras to a tight-knit North Houston community in this poignant documentary, which celebrates an inner-city high school band leader's lasting influence on his now-grown
…
More
students. When Conrad "Prof" Johnson took the reins of the jazz band at Kashmere High School in the 1970s, he had a group that was mediocre at best. But before anyone knew it, the school had a funk powerhouse on its hands. The film picked up awards at both the L.A. Film Festival and South by Southwest.
